civil-and-structural-engineering
Integrating Erp Systems for Seamless Production Scheduling
Table of Contents
Manufacturers today operate in an environment defined by razor-thin margins, volatile supply chains, and increasing customer expectations for on-time delivery. Production scheduling sits at the heart of this challenge—balancing raw material availability, machine capacity, labor constraints, and order priorities. Without a unified view of operations, schedulers rely on spreadsheets, tribal knowledge, and manual handoffs, leading to bottlenecks, missed deadlines, and excess inventory. Integrating an Enterprise Resource Planning (ERP) system into the scheduling process eliminates these silos by providing a single source of truth. This article explores how ERP integration transforms production scheduling, the concrete benefits it delivers, and a step‑by‑step roadmap for implementing it successfully.
What Is ERP Integration for Production Scheduling?
ERP integration refers to the connection of an ERP platform with the various systems and data sources that feed into production planning and execution. Rather than treating scheduling as a standalone function, integration weaves together information from inventory, procurement, sales orders, shop floor control, and financial modules into a cohesive workflow. The result is a real‑time, cross‑functional view that allows schedulers to see the impact of a rush order on material availability or the ripple effect of a machine breakdown across multiple work orders.
At its core, ERP integration for scheduling involves two technical approaches:
- Native ERP Modules: Most modern ERP systems (e.g., SAP S/4HANA, Microsoft Dynamics 365, Infor CloudSuite) include built‑in production scheduling capabilities that pull data directly from the same database. This is the simplest form of integration because no external middleware is required.
- API‑Based Integration with Specialized Scheduling Engines: Some manufacturers use dedicated Advanced Planning and Scheduling (APS) tools like PlanetTogether, Preactor, or Asprova. These tools integrate with the ERP via REST APIs or data connectors, enabling more sophisticated finite capacity scheduling while keeping the ERP as the system of record for master data.
Regardless of the technical approach, the goal is the same: eliminate data latency, reduce manual data entry, and provide schedulers with actionable intelligence.
Benefits of ERP Integration for Production Scheduling
The advantages of integrating ERP systems into production scheduling extend well beyond simple automation. Below are the key benefits, expanded with real‑world context.
Real‑Time Visibility and Decision‑Making
When ERP data flows directly into the scheduling function, planners can see current inventory levels, open purchase orders, and work‑in‑progress quantities as they change. This eliminates the “spreadsheet lag” that often results in scheduling work for materials that have already been consumed. For example, a food processor using real‑time ERP integration reduced stock‑outs by 40% by allowing schedulers to adjust production runs based on actual ingredient availability rather than static safety stock levels.
Improved Efficiency Through Automation
Integration automates routine data‑gathering tasks that otherwise consume scheduler time. Instead of manually entering sales orders or updating production quantities, the ERP pushes this data automatically. A mid‑sized automotive parts supplier reported cutting scheduling preparation time from four hours to 30 minutes per week after integrating their ERP with an APS tool. This freed up planners to focus on exception handling and continuous improvement.
Enhanced Flexibility to Respond to Change
Customer orders change; machines break down; materials arrive late. An integrated ERP scheduling system allows planners to simulate “what‑if” scenarios and re‑optimize the schedule in minutes. The change propagates instantly to downstream systems—purchasing sees updated material requirements, and the shop floor receives revised work orders. One electronics contract manufacturer used ERP integration to reduce rescheduling time from two days to under one hour, enabling them to accept last‑minute customer requests without sacrificing overall throughput.
Better Resource Utilization
With integrated data on machine capacities, labor skills, and tooling availability, schedulers can ride the line between overloading resources and leaving them idle. Advanced systems even perform finite capacity scheduling, which respects the actual limits of equipment and people. A heavy equipment manufacturer achieved a 15% increase in machine utilization within six months of implementing an ERP‑integrated scheduling module, largely by eliminating bottlenecks caused by manual scheduling errors.
Reduced Inventory Holding Costs
Accurate scheduling reduces the need for safety stock. When the production plan is synchronized with actual demand and procurement lead times, companies can move toward a build‑to‑order or lean model. A consumer goods company cut its raw material inventory by 25% after integrating its ERP with the scheduling system, resulting in over $2 million in annual carrying cost savings.
Steps to Successfully Integrate ERP for Production Scheduling
Implementation success depends on a disciplined approach that addresses technology, data, and people. Follow these steps to build a robust integration.
1. Assess Your Current Scheduling Maturity
Before selecting a solution, evaluate how scheduling is done today. Identify the pain points: Are you using spreadsheets? Do planners spend excessive time gathering data? How often do schedule changes occur? Map the information flows from order entry through production. This assessment will clarify which integration capabilities are most critical. For example, if the main issue is demand volatility, prioritize real‑time demand integration over advanced optimization features.
2. Define the Scope and Functional Requirements
Work with stakeholders from production, procurement, sales, and IT to document exactly what the integrated system must do. Include requirements for:
- Frequency of data synchronization (real‑time vs. hourly batch)
- Finite vs. infinite capacity scheduling
- Support for constraints such as sequencing rules, tooling, and labor
- Reporting and analytics dashboards
- Mobile or tablet access for shop floor visibility
This document becomes the basis for vendor evaluation and project planning.
3. Select the Right ERP System or Integration Platform
If you are replacing a legacy ERP, choose a platform that offers strong native scheduling capabilities or a well‑documented API ecosystem. Many cloud ERP solutions (e.g., NetSuite, Microsoft Dynamics 365) provide modular production scheduling features that can be activated later. If you plan to keep an existing ERP and add a scheduling overlay, ensure the ERP exposes the necessary data points via REST APIs or ODBC connectors. Conduct a proof‑of‑concept with two or three vendors before making the final decision.
4. Plan and Execute Data Migration
Data quality is the single biggest risk factor in ERP integration projects. Clean and standardize master data—item codes, bills of materials, routings, machine calendars, and labor skills—before migrating. Use a phased approach: migrate structure first, then transactional data like open orders and inventory quantities. Validate the data in the new system against source records to catch errors early. Consider using a dedicated data migration tool like IBM InfoSphere QualityStage or an ERP vendor’s data load utility.
5. Configure and Test Integration Workflows
Set up the integration connections between the ERP and scheduling engine (or between ERP modules). Common integration patterns include:
- Order‑to‑Schedule: Sales orders flow from ERP to the scheduler, which then creates production orders that return to the ERP.
- Inventory‑to‑Schedule: Real‑time inventory updates from warehouse management systems feed into the scheduler to adjust feasible start dates.
- Shop Floor Feedback: Production completions and scrap updates from MES or manual entry flow back to adjust future schedules.
Test each workflow end‑to‑end with a small set of orders before going live. Include edge cases such as order cancellations, material substitutions, and machine downtime scenarios.
6. Train Users and Manage Change
Even the best integration will fail if schedulers and planners do not trust the system. Invest in hands‑on training that shows users how to read the schedule, override constraints when needed, and interpret alerts. Create a “super user” team from various departments to provide peer support. Communicate the benefits clearly: less fire‑fighting, more proactive planning. Change management should continue for at least three months after go‑live, with weekly check‑ins to address resistance or confusion.
7. Monitor, Measure, and Iterate
After go‑live, track key performance indicators such as schedule compliance, on‑time delivery, and cycle time. Compare these against baseline metrics collected during the assessment phase. Schedule regular reviews with the planning team to identify opportunities for improvement. Many companies find that the first version of the integration covers 80% of needs; the remaining 20% are addressed in subsequent releases. Use the ERP’s analytics or a separate BI tool to create dashboards that show real‑time scheduling health.
Common Challenges and How to Overcome Them
ERP integration for production scheduling is not without obstacles. Here are the most frequent challenges and practical solutions.
High Upfront Costs and ROI Uncertainty
Implementing a new ERP module or integrating a third‑party APS can cost tens of thousands to several million dollars. To justify the expense, build a detailed business case that quantifies the expected savings from reduced inventory, fewer expedited freight charges, lower overtime, and improved on‑time delivery. Many ERP vendors offer TCO calculators; use them to project both hard and soft benefits. Consider a phased rollout to spread costs over multiple budget cycles.
Data Quality and Cleanup
Dirty master data is the number one cause of integration failures. Inconsistent part numbers, missing BOM items, or outdated machine capacities will lead to unrealistic schedules. Allocate dedicated time (and potentially a data steward) to audit and cleanse data before migration. Set up data governance rules going forward—for example, requiring approval for new item codes or changes to routings.
Resistance to Change
Experienced planners may resist a system that removes their discretion. Address this by demonstrating that the integrated schedule is a decision support tool, not a straitjacket. Allow planners to override the system for valid reasons (e.g., a favorite supplier or a customer relationship). Show quick wins: a week after go‑live, highlight a situation where the integrated schedule caught a material shortage that manual planning missed. Involving planners in the software selection and configuration process also builds ownership.
Complexity of Finite Capacity Scheduling
Finite capacity scheduling introduces a level of complexity that many organizations underestimate. The system must model every constraint: machine speeds, changeover times, preventive maintenance windows, labor shifts, and tool availability. Start with a simplified model—for example, aggregate machine groups and ignore labor initially—then add detail incrementally. Use the scheduling engine’s simulation capabilities to validate the model against historical data before going live.
Integration Latency and System Synchronization
Real‑time integration can be difficult to achieve, especially when connecting legacy on‑premise systems to cloud ERP. If real‑time is not feasible, define acceptable latency windows. For example, inventory updates every 15 minutes may be sufficient for a job shop, while a continuous process plant may need sub‑minute synchronization. Use middleware platforms like MuleSoft or Celigo to handle data transformation and queuing when direct API integration is not possible.
The Future of ERP‑Integrated Production Scheduling
Looking ahead, the convergence of ERP with advanced technologies will make scheduling even more intelligent and autonomous. Artificial intelligence and machine learning models can now predict demand patterns, recommend optimal sequencing, and even adjust schedules in real time based on sensor data from IoT‑enabled equipment. Digital twins—virtual replicas of the production system—allow planners to run “what‑if” analyses without disrupting actual operations. Cloud‑based ERP solutions like cloud ERP for manufacturing are making these capabilities accessible to mid‑market companies that previously could not afford them.
In addition, collaborative scheduling platforms are emerging that integrate suppliers and customers into the planning loop. When a key supplier’s production delays are visible in the ERP, the scheduler can automatically reschedule downstream orders and notify customers. This level of supply chain visibility, enabled by ERP integration, will become a competitive necessity in the next five years.
Conclusion
Integrating ERP systems for seamless production scheduling is not merely an IT project; it is a strategic initiative that affects every part of a manufacturing organization. By breaking down data silos, automating repetitive tasks, and providing real‑time visibility, ERP integration enables planners to make faster, more informed decisions. The path to success requires careful assessment, clean data, phased implementation, and a strong focus on change management. Manufacturers that invest in this integration today will be better positioned to respond to market volatility, improve resource efficiency, and deliver on customer promises tomorrow.
Whether you are upgrading an existing ERP or starting from scratch, the principles outlined here provide a roadmap for turning production scheduling into a source of competitive advantage. The technology is mature; the integration patterns are proven. What remains is the commitment to execute with discipline and the willingness to evolve scheduling processes as new capabilities emerge.
For further reading on best practices in ERP implementation, see the Gartner Magic Quadrant for Cloud ERP for Product‑Centric Enterprises or the IndustryWeek article on digital manufacturing trends.